Student Guide MCP (Agent-First Coaching)
Part of the LXD MCP Suite — a cohesive set of MCP servers for learning experience design (coaching, Kanban, stories, and optional LLM adapters).
What it is
Agent-first MCP stdio server that scaffolds student thinking without drafting. Your conversational agent calls tools to:
- suggest short probing questions and micro-actions per turn,
- validate tiny replies and reflect concise cues,
- upsert structured JSON (claim, reasons, sources, warrant) as state,
- synthesize a concrete Improvement Plan (checkpoints) when ready.
Why it helps
Keeps students in the driver’s seat: the agent guides process and structure, never writes prose. Works with or without on-box LLM tailoring.
Minimal MCP stdio server to scaffold student thinking (no drafting). Provides agent-first tools:
- guide_suggest_moves, guide_validate_reply, guide_upsert_structured/fields
- coaching flow (optional), plan generation, story export (optional)
Quickstart:
python3 mcp_server.py
Config:
- GUIDE_DB_PATH: path to SQLite (default .local_context/draftguide.db if present)
- GUIDE_USE_LLM=1: enable on-box LLM tailoring (optional; strict JSON, no drafting)
